The San Juan Islands sit off the northwest corner of Washington State, and the journey is part of the experience, whether you arrive on the San Juan Island Ferry into Friday Harbor or land by seaplane with wide-open views of the Salish Sea. Once you are here, Friday Harbor makes an efficient home base because the downtown core is compact, walkable, and close to outfitters, galleries, cafes, and the waterfront. Start with wildlife. Whale watching remains one of the most requested things to do in San Juan Islands, and local operators run tours year-round. Many visitors also plan time at Lime Kiln Point State Park, where coastal trails lead to the Lime Kiln Lighthouse and bluff-top viewpoints that can offer whale sightings from shore. For added context, the Whale Museum in Friday Harbor provides a clear, engaging look at the region’s marine ecosystem and resident orca pods.
If you want time on the water without a motor, book a guided kayaking tour from Friday Harbor and paddle along rocky shorelines where seals and seabirds are common. It’s one of the most peaceful things to do in San Juan Islands. On land, hiking and biking open up a different side of the islands. Explore San Juan Island trails, or hop over to Orcas Island to climb Mount Constitution for sweeping views. Cyclists often add a day trip to Lopez Island for quieter lanes and scenic routes.
